Seifen is a municipality in the district of Altenkirchen, in Rhineland-Palatinate, in western Germany.
==Transport== thumb|right|Former train station in Seifen Seifen is located on the Engers-Au railway line, which on the section from Siershahn to Altenkirchen, where it is called Holzbachtalbahn, currently is not served by passenger trains.
